Laura Y. Wang is a scholar working on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, Surgery and Otorhinolaryngology. According to data from OpenAlex, Laura Y. Wang has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 979 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ism, 21 papers in Surgery and 5 papers in Otorhinolaryngology. Recurrent topics in Laura Y. Wang's work include Thyroid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(24 papers), Thyroid and Parathyroid Surgery (19 papers) and Head and Neck Anomalies (8 papers). Laura Y. Wang is often cited by papers focused on Thyroid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(24 papers), Thyroid and Parathyroid Surgery (19 papers) and Head and Neck Anomalies (8 papers). Laura Y. Wang collaborates with scholars based in United States, Australia and Canada. Laura Y. Wang's co-authors include Ian Ganly, Snehal G. Patel, R. Michael Tuttle, Frank L. Palmer, Iain J. Nixon, Jatin P. Shah, Ashok R. Shaha, Jocelyn Migliacci, Richard J. Wong and Laura Boucai and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Clinical Endocrinology & Metabolism, Cancer and Annals of Surgical Oncology.
